Ryan Routh Gets Life Plus Seven Years for 2024 Attempted Assassination of President Trump

Prosecutors argued the punishment was necessary to deter political violence.

Overview

  • U.S. District Judge Aileen Cannon imposed the sentence in Fort Pierce, citing a premeditated, calculated plot and the need to protect the public.
  • A federal jury convicted Routh in September 2025 on five counts after he largely represented himself at trial.
  • Secret Service agents discovered him lying in wait with a loaded assault-style rifle near Trump’s West Palm Beach golf course and recovered gear showing months of planning.
  • Evidence included multiple phones, body-armor plates, surveillance video equipment and writings referencing an assassination attempt, while Routh denied intent to kill.
  • Routh attempted self-harm after the verdict and, through counsel at sentencing, sought a far shorter term and now plans to appeal.
